Ramara, Canada is a picturesque township located in Ontario, nestled between the scenic shores of Lake Simcoe and the lush countryside. Known for its natural beauty, outdoor recreational opportunities, and friendly community, it's a perfect getaway for nature lovers and adventure seekers. The area is rich in history and offers a blend of quaint villages, charming waterfronts, and expansive parks.
Visitors can enjoy a relaxed atmosphere while indulging in various activities from boating to hiking.

Tipping in Ramara
Ensure a smooth experience
It is customary to tip around 15-20% at restaurants and for services such as taxis and hairdressers.
Most establishments accept credit and debit cards, but it's advisable to carry some cash for small vendors and markets.
Best Time to Visit
And what to expect in different seasons...
Expect mild temperatures and blooming flowers, making it an ideal time for outdoor activities like hiking and birdwatching.
Warm weather draws visitors to the lakes for fishing, boating, and swimming. Be prepared for occasional rain showers.
The fall foliage creates breathtaking scenery, perfect for photography and hiking amid vibrant colors.
Cold temperatures bring snow, offering opportunities for ice fishing, snowmobiling, and winter hikes.
